Low Dose Lung Screenings
The goal of lung cancer screening is to detect lung cancer at a very early stage — when it's more likely to be cured. By the time lung cancer signs and symptoms develop, the cancer is usually too advanced for curative treatment. Studies show lung cancer screening reduces the risk of dying of lung cancer.

Digital Mammography
Digital mammography provides new benefits to both patients and radiologist. These benefits include:
- Radiologist can manipulate the images to better focus on any area of concern
- Lower doses of radiation
- Improved image quality
- Computer-aided detection (CAD)
- Softcopy review and digital archiving
- Reduction in breast compression pressure
